Types of Scaffold Safety Harness Anchors

There are several types of scaffold safety harness anchors, each suited to specific construction environments and safety requirements. Fixed anchors are permanently installed points designed to withstand maximum load capacity and provide reliable fall protection. They are ideal for long-term scaffolding setups.

Portable anchors offer flexibility for temporary work sites where permanent fixtures are not feasible. These include mobile anchor points such as clamp-on or attachable harness anchors that can be quickly installed and removed without damaging the scaffold structure.

Specialized anchors, like those integrated into the scaffold framework or involving fall arrest systems, often incorporate engineered solutions such as roof anchors or beam anchors. These are engineered to distribute forces effectively and ensure compliance with safety standards.

Choosing the correct type of scaffold safety harness anchor depends on load requirements, site conditions, and regulatory standards. Proper selection and installation are essential to maintain safety and adhere to legal regulations governing the use of scaffold safety harness anchors.

Design and Structural Requirements for Safe Anchors

The design and structural requirements for safe anchors in scaffold safety harness systems are critical to ensuring personnel safety and compliance with regulations. These anchors must withstand maximum load forces, including dynamic and static stresses, ensuring they do not fail under typical working conditions. Material selection plays a vital role; anchors should be constructed from durable, corrosion-resistant materials such as galvanized steel or high-strength alloys, suitable for the environment of use. Proper welding or fastening techniques must be employed to prevent weaknesses that can compromise integrity.

In addition to strength and durability, anchors must be securely attached to structurally sound parts of the scaffold or building. They should be capable of supporting at least 5,000 pounds per worker and be tested according to recognized standards. Regular inspection and maintenance are necessary to verify their structural integrity over time, especially after adverse weather or heavy use. Adherence to these design and structural requirements ensures the safety of workers utilizing the use of scaffold safety harness anchors.

OSHA Regulations

OSHA regulations specify the requirements for use of scaffold safety harness anchors to ensure worker safety at elevated heights. These regulations mandate that anchors must be capable of withstanding specific load limits and be properly installed to prevent falls.

OSHA standard 1926.451(g) requires that scaffold safety harness anchors be designed, installed, and maintained to support the maximum anticipated load. This includes considerations for dynamic forces generated during a fall.

Employers are responsible for selecting anchors that meet OSHA’s strength and durability standards. Regular inspections must be conducted to identify any wear, damage, or deterioration that could compromise anchor integrity.

Failure to comply with OSHA regulations can result in penalties, citations, and increased liability. Employers must ensure that safety harness anchors adhere to these legal standards to protect workers and avoid legal consequences.

Common Challenges and Mistakes in Using Scaffold Safety Harness Anchors

Many errors in using scaffold safety harness anchors stem from improper installation or inadequate inspection protocols. Workers or supervisors may neglect to verify that anchors are securely fastened or have been properly tested, increasing the risk of failure during use. This challenge underscores the importance of adherence to safety standards.

Another common mistake involves selecting inappropriate anchors for specific scaffolding environments. Using anchors not rated for the load, material, or height can lead to structural failure, violating regulatory standards governing use of scaffold safety harness anchors. Proper assessment of anchor capacity is essential to ensure compliance and safety.

Inadequate training on how to correctly attach harnesses to anchors also presents a significant challenge. Workers unfamiliar with proper hooking procedures may inadvertently create weak points or improperly distribute force during a fall. Regular training and refresher courses help mitigate this mistake.

Finally, complacency in routine inspections and maintenance often results in overlooked signs of wear or corrosion. Regularly scheduled inspections are vital for identifying potential issues early, ensuring the ongoing safety and dependability of scaffold safety harness anchors.

Advancements in Scaffold Anchor Technology and Future Trends

Recent technological advancements have significantly enhanced scaffold anchor systems, improving safety and reliability. Innovations such as modular anchor points and easily adjustable fixtures allow for quicker, more secure installation tailored to diverse scaffolding structures.

Emerging materials like high-strength, corrosion-resistant alloys and composite fibers increase durability and lifespan of anchors, reducing maintenance costs and failure risks. These advancements align with the evolving requirements of scaffold safety regulation and promote safer work environments.

Future trends suggest integration of IoT (Internet of Things) technology into scaffold safety harness anchors. Sensors embedded within anchors can monitor load, stability, and environmental conditions in real-time, providing immediate alerts to workers and management, thereby potentially preventing accidents before they occur.

Continued research and development in scaffold anchor technology aim to bolster compliance with regulatory standards while fostering safer, more efficient construction practices. Such innovations are poised to become standard components of scaffold safety regulation, supporting the push toward higher safety standards in the industry.
